The fight to resist Government plans for a new generation of coal-fired power stations continues, in spite of the recent shelving of the proposals for Kingsnorth (in Kent) by E.On.
Kate, Mahesh, Yvonne and Roisin kicked off our part of the campaign by being out on the streets in East Dulwich and at the New Economics Forum, inviting members of the public to send a special direct message to Ed Miliband, written in charcoal, letting him know why they feel coal-fired power is not the answer - even with supposed 'clean coal' technolgy (yet to be commercially tried).
Alan finally got to dress as a polar bear and amused kids as part of a Greenpeace presence at the recent Envision environmental workshops in The Museum of London.
Keep watching this space into the New Year as the campaign continues. We will be out on the streets in East Dulwich again on December 12th.
